The Bashkir Opera and Ballet Theater opera will be shown on the historical stage of the Bolshoi Theatre, Bashinform News Agency reports.
The Bashkir Opera and Ballet Theater tour will take place at the Bolshoi Theater of Russia on September 12. Ufa artists will present the opera "Sadko" on the historical stage of the main theater of the country.
Recall that the premiere of the play took place in November last year. This production has become the most large-scale, spectacular, and "densely populated" event of the previous season of the theater - in some scenes, about 200 artists are on the stage at the same time.
The opera conductor is the chief conductor of the Stanislavsky and Nemirovich-Danchenko Moscow Musical Theatre, People's Artist of Russia Felix Korobov. Stage director - Honored Artist of Russia Askar Abdrazakov, production designer - Honored Artist of Bashkortostan Ivan Skladchikov. Choirmaster - Honored Artist of the Republic Alexander Alekseev. Choreographer - Honored Art Worker of the Russian Federation Irina Filippova. Lighting designer - Honored Worker of Culture of the Russian Federation Irina Vtornikova.
The performance takes the audience to ancient Novgorod and the possessions of the Sea Tsar. The epic here is mixed with a fairy tale, with realistic characters - with fictional ones.
The production of "Sadko" is fundamentally different from the previous ones at the Bolshoi and Mariinsky Theaters with the ballet act "Underwater Kingdom", which was staged by the People's Artist of the USSR Margarita Drozdova.
The presentation of significant premiere performances to the Moscow audience has already become a tradition for the Bashkir Opera and Ballet Theatre. The operas Faust (2019), Attila (2020), Don Quixote (2021), and Vita Nuova (2022) were performed at the Historical and New Stages of the Bolshoi Theater of Russia.
